flutter - 如何对flutter中的西里尔字母列表进行排序

标签 flutter dart localization

我有西里尔字母列表,我想按字母顺序对列表进行排序。

List<String> lst = ['Oбувь', 'Автомобильные запчасти'];

当我将 codeUnitAt 与“A”一起使用时,它返回 1040,但与“O”一起使用时返回 79。我该如何解决这个问题? 我认为我可以为西里尔字母创建自定义 map ,但首先我想找到其他解决方案。

最佳答案

字符串中的 O 不是西里尔字母 O,而是拉丁字母 O。尝试复制以下字符以获得西里尔字母 O:

О

关于flutter - 如何对flutter中的西里尔字母列表进行排序,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/72485990/

相关文章:

image - 如何在我的 flutter 应用程序中从 bing web search apiv7 获取图像

flutter - 收集用户输入数据- flutter

class - 如何获取有关 Dart 类(class)的信息?

java - Java 仍在使用的已弃用语言代码列表在哪里?

ios - 如何更改 ios APP 字体为印地语或泰米尔语

sockets - Flutter 应用程序无法与证书握手错误 CERTIFICATE_VERIFY_FAILED 建立套接字连接

flutter - 如何在 StatelessWidget.build 方法中调用异步方法?

android - 在 Flutter 的登录屏幕中显示循环进度对话框,如何在 Flutter 中实现进度对话框?

dart - 在我的 ListView 中 flutter 刷新数据

c# - 如何将本地化 DLL (MyLibrary.resources.dll) 编译成单个 DLL?